07/17: MS Changing Financial Reporting Structure
Posted by Patrick
From Microsoft:
Microsoft Corporation today announced upcoming changes in its financial reporting structure reflecting completion of previously announced organizational changes. Beginning in fiscal year 2007, the company will report its financial performance based on five operating segments: Client, Server and Tools, Online Services Group, Microsoft Business Division, and Microsoft Entertainment and Devices Division.
Today’s news further aligns the company around three operating divisions – Microsoft Platforms and Services Division, Microsoft Business Division, and Microsoft Entertainment and Devices Division – previously created to achieve greater agility in managing future growth and execute on Microsoft’s software-based services strategy.
The Microsoft Platforms and Services Division includes the operating segments of Client, Server and Tools, and the Online Services Group. The Online Services Group includes MSN® as well as Windows Live™. The company will continue to report results for each of these three segments, which is consistent with the way they are managed and reported within Microsoft.
The Microsoft Business Division includes the Information Worker and Microsoft Business Solutions businesses. These businesses have been merged and the financial results for these two businesses will be presented as one operating segment.
The Microsoft Entertainment and Devices Division includes the Home and Entertainment and Mobile and Embedded Devices businesses. These businesses have been merged and the financial results for these two businesses will be presented as one operating segment.
